Instructions
  1. Rinse the sauerkraut (except wine sauerkraut), peel the potato and cut it into cubes of 3-4 cm. Cut the smoked sausage, chicken, salt meat and onions as large or small as you want. Heat the oil and fry the chicken until done, add the herbs and onions, stir briefly, then add the potato and sauerkraut, add the water and let it simmer until the potato is almost done. Now add the smoked sausage and salt meat. Then add the Caribbean butter mix and let it simmer gently for another 5 minutes. For a nice spicy touch, add a little of the delicious Pepper sauces from Swiet Moffo. We eat this dish with boiled warm white rice. Not difficult and delicious!!!!
